What key points should a Public Relations Manager cover letter address?
- •Develop and execute integrated public relations strategies that support business objectives
- •Manage media relations, including pitching, interview preparation, and relationship-building
- •Craft and edit press releases, bylined articles, media alerts, and executive communications
- •Lead crisis communications planning and real-time response to reputation issues
- •Measure PR campaign performance using metrics and reporting to stakeholders
- •Collaborate with marketing, social media, and executive teams to align messages
- •Oversee agency partners and manage PR budgets and timelines
- •Train spokespeople and prepare executive leadership for high-profile media interactions
How do I start a Public Relations Manager cover letter?
Choose an opening paragraph that matches your experience level:
I’m an emerging PR professional with 2 years’ experience supporting media outreach, writing press materials, and coordinating events. I bring strong writing skills, media list development, and a proactive approach to securing coverage that drives brand awareness.
With 5+ years in public relations, I’ve developed integrated campaigns, cultivated media relationships, and led successful product launch PR that increased share of voice. I combine strategic messaging with data-driven measurement to deliver measurable brand impact.
As a senior PR leader with over 10 years’ experience, I’ve guided reputation strategy across global markets, managed crisis responses for executive teams, and built high-performing PR functions. I excel at aligning communications to business objectives and mentoring teams to elevate brand perception.
What achievements should I include in a Public Relations Manager cover letter?
Incorporate these results-focused statements into your cover letter:
- "Secured national media placements in top-tier outlets (e.g., The New York Times, Forbes) resulting in a 35% increase in organic web traffic."
- "Led PR strategy for product launches that generated 150+ media hits and contributed to a 20% sales lift in the first quarter."
- "Managed a cross-functional crisis communications response reducing negative coverage by 60% within 72 hours."
- "Built and maintained media lists and relationships that increased earned media coverage by 45% year-over-year."
- "Designed measurement frameworks and dashboards to report PR ROI, improving stakeholder buy-in and budget allocation."
- "Directed influencer and content partnerships that amplified campaign reach by 300% across social channels."
- "Trained C-suite spokespeople for 50+ interviews and speaking engagements, improving message consistency and media outcomes."
- "Negotiated and managed agency relationships and a $500K PR budget to maximize deliverables and cost-efficiency."

How long should a Public Relations Manager cover letter be?
A Public Relations Manager cover letter should be 3-4 paragraphs, approximately 250-400 words. Keep it concise while effectively showcasing your qualifications and enthusiasm for the role.
Should I customize my Public Relations Manager cover letter for each application?
Absolutely. Tailor every Public Relations Manager cover letter to the specific company and role. Reference the job posting, mention the company name, and align your experience with their stated requirements.
